The Permanent Gas Tax Cut: Relief at the Pumps

The proposed permanent cut to the provincial gas tax represents substantial relief for Ontarians at the pumps. This direct impact on daily expenses offers immediate and tangible benefits.

  • Magnitude of the Cut: The Ontario government has implemented a 5.7-cent-per-litre cut to the provincial gas tax. This represents a significant reduction in the overall cost of gasoline, offering considerable savings for drivers across the province. Highway 407 East Toll Elimination: Unclogging the Arteries

The elimination of tolls on the eastern extension of Highway 407 is a game-changer for commuters and businesses in the Greater Toronto Area's eastern suburbs. This move promises smoother traffic flow, reduced commute times, and enhanced regional economic growth.

  • Impact on Commute Times: Studies suggest that the elimination of tolls on the Highway 407 East extension could reduce commute times by an average of 15-20 minutes for drivers in the affected areas. This translates to significant time savings for commuters and increased productivity.
